Jumwa who has been officially expelled from the party has the option of appealing the party’s decision at the Political Parties Dispute’s Tribunal.
If her appeal fails however, Malindi voters will have to go back to the ballot as she was elected on an ODM ticket.
ODM Secretary General Edwin Sifuna has indicated that the party Constitution does not allow appeals after expulsion.
The two MPs have been on a collision course with the Raila Odinga-led party after they were accused of openly supporting Deputy President William Ruto.
